Apple Cord Holder

Materials Required: AMERICAN THREAD COMPANY
"DAWN" ANTI-SHRINK, ANTI-MATTING SOCK YARN
or
"DAWN" SOCK & SWEATER YARN
1 oz. Scarlet
and
"STAR" PEARL COTTON, Article 90, size 5
1 ball Lt. Emerald
1 pr. knitting needles No. 2.
Steel crochet hook No. 7.

With Scarlet cast on 32 sts and work in garter st (K each row) for 74 rows, bind off. Sew 2 short ends together, gather one end tightly for top of apple, insert ball of cord and draw elastic or yarn through opposite end and fasten, leaving an opening for end of cord.

LEAF: Starting at lower edge with Green ch 4, s c in 2nd st from hook, 1 s c in each of the next 2 sts of ch, ch 1 to turn all rows.

2nd Row. 1 s c in each s c. Repeat the 2nd row once.

4th Row. Working in s c, increase 1 st at beginning and end of row.

5th Row. Work even. Repeat last 2 rows 4 times (13 s c in last row).

14th Row. Decrease 1 st at beginning and end of row.

15th Row. Work even. Repeat last 2 rows 4 times (3 s c in last row).

24th Row. Insert hook in 1st s c, pull loop through, * insert hook in next s c, pull loop through, repeat from * once, thread over hook and pull through all loops at one time, cut thread.

Attach Green at lower edge and work a row of s c around entire leaf. Work another leaf in same manner. With Scarlet cover a bone ring with s c and sew with leaves to top of apple as illustrated.
